How they compare

Guatemala currently reports 5,325 current US$ against 5,010 current US$ in Namibia, a difference of 315 current US$.

That makes Guatemala's figure about 1.1 times Namibia's.

The two have swapped places 4 times across 26 shared years of data; in 1995 it was Guatemala ahead.

Guatemala ranks 88th and Namibia ranks 90th of 150 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Guatemala averaged higher in 3 and Namibia in 1.
